Get a jump start on the US trading day with Matt Miller and Dani Burger on "Bloomberg Open Interest." A big win for Nvidia — President Trump signs off on AI chip sales to China. Apple suddenly the anti-AI stock, as not spending on AI becomes its superpower. And the Warner Bros. saga heats up a Paramount goes hostile with backing from banks, billionaires, and sovereign-wealth funds. Plus — holiday shoppers are showing up big. Tanger Outlet’s CEO Stephen Yalof joins Bloomberg Open Interest on the strong start to the season. (Source: Bloomberg)
